使用数据库中的字典而不是枚举

时间:2018-11-09 11:27:36

标签: c# .net stored-procedures ddd-repositories

我必须使用ASP.NET和WPF用户界面创建一个使用sql服务器存储过程而不是ORM的应用程序。

我的实体(productorder)包含属性int ProductTypeint DeliveryType。通常,对于此类事情,我会使用枚举,但是项目的要求是使用Dictionary。我在单独的项目中构建了存储库以使用SP,并希望添加使用此存储库的单独的ASP和WPF项目。

要存储此词典的值,我想创建仅包含id和产品/交货名称的sql表,并将它们传递给Dictionary<int, string>并在应用程序中使用它,但我不知道该将逻辑放在哪里为此,我可以在两个应用程序中使用它。有谁知道这样做的最佳方法是什么?

0 个答案:

没有答案